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.07.11;
Скачать: CL | DM;

Вниз

Кодировка файлов БД dBase   Найти похожие ветки 

 
Berezne   (2004-06-17 09:37) [0]

Вопрос такого плана: в базу данних вводится украинский текст. Кодировка для файла БД dBase RUS cp866. Все нормально кроме одного: дание файли будут еще использоваться в програме написаной под ДОС. А при даной кодировке файла БД невозможно написать украинскую букву "і". Букви "є" и "ї" отображаються нормально, а вот с "і" програма не работает. Пишет что данная буква не подходит для даной кодировки.

Кто чего посоветует как ето дело провернуть?

Всем спасиба за ответи.


 
Sandman25 ©   (2004-06-17 09:41) [1]

Наверное, надо сменить кодировку.


 
Anatoly Podgoretsky ©   (2004-06-17 09:44) [2]

А на что он сменит, для dBase нет украинской кодировки, пусть переходит на машинную


 
Соловьев ©   (2004-06-17 09:44) [3]


> Кодировка для файла БД dBase RUS cp866

не использовать эту кодировку.
У меня получилось решить данный трабл, но во первых я использовал не BDE драйвер, а ODBC - а там уже выбирал кодировку Pdox ANSI Cyrr. Во вторых ставил патч на винду - http://andrzej.virtualave.net/Stuff/
Качать http://andrzej.virtualave.net/Stuff/ruscii.rar
и http://andrzej.virtualave.net/Stuff/ruscii2k.rar


 
Berezne   (2004-06-17 09:51) [4]

>Качать http://andrzej.virtualave.net/Stuff/ruscii.rar
>и http://andrzej.virtualave.net/Stuff/ruscii2k.rar

Ссилки не работают. Error 403. File not found.


 
Berezne   (2004-06-17 09:52) [5]

>Anatoly Podgoretsky ©  (17.06.04 09:44) [2]

>А на что он сменит, для dBase нет украинской кодировки, пусть
>переходит на машинную

Наверное так и придется сделать. Другого вихода нету.


 
Соловьев ©   (2004-06-17 09:59) [6]

http://farm.by.ru/far/ruscii.rar


 
Anatoly Podgoretsky ©   (2004-06-17 10:11) [7]

Так работа то и под ДОС, какая есть украинская кодировка под ДОС и паралельная ей под Виндоус?


 
Berezne   (2004-06-17 10:51) [8]

Проблема решилась би просто если можна било заменить код букви "і" украинской на английскую. Откриваю досовский файл в Database Desktop и все букви "і" хорошо видно.


 
Anatoly Podgoretsky ©   (2004-06-17 11:11) [9]

Ну это не проблемаЪ перекодируй поле вручнуюЪ можно в OnGetText/OnSetText
Но это проблемы не решает, а добавляет



Страницы: 1 вся ветка

Текущий архив: 2004.07.11;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.04 c
3-1086928311
Kurmanbek
2004-06-11 08:31
2004.07.11
Помогите востановить базу


1-1088423856
Masloff
2004-06-28 15:57
2004.07.11
Процедура копирования файла


1-1087973954
Aldor
2004-06-23 10:59
2004.07.11
%d в FormatStrings поддерживает Int64?


3-1087287584
Паниковский
2004-06-15 12:19
2004.07.11
Insert


6-1084387812
Cobalt
2004-05-12 22:50
2004.07.11
Indy TIdFTP - проблема с получением списка папок